Agent 212

Agent 212 is the name of a humorous Belgian comic about a large police officer. The comic series is written by Raoul Cauvin, and drawn by Daniel Kox, and has been published in the Spirou/Robbedoes magazine since 1975. Dupuis has also published 26 comic books in French and Dutch featuring the caricature police officer. Agent 212 is currently one of the best selling series in French, with 66,000 copies for the 25th album in 2006.

The comics has also been translated into Indonesian language and sold in Indonesia published by MISURIND publishing company.
